P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

máy chủ nút không thể kết nối với db postgres

Có vẻ như node-postgres không chấp nhận thẻ bắt đầu bằng # trong mật khẩu của bạn. Sau khi xóa thẻ bắt đầu bằng #, tôi đã có thể kết nối mà không gặp sự cố. Tôi sẽ không nghĩ đến điều đó và nó không thành vấn đề với tôi vì pgAdmin đã chấp nhận nó.

Giải pháp tốt nhất sẽ là sử dụng encodeURIComponent để mã hóa chuỗi mật khẩu của bạn. Điều này sẽ cho phép các thẻ bắt đầu bằng # được sử dụng trong URL.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Đếm ký tự trong chuỗi thông qua SQL

  2. Lỗi trong diễn biến trên Heroku

  3. Làm thế nào để trả về số cột động trong hàm?

  4. Chú thích ngủ đông - UniqueConstraint không phân biệt chữ hoa chữ thường

  5. heroku:quan hệ auth_group không tồn tại